Commercial Slab Construction in Marietta, GA

Commercial slab construction services involve the creation of concrete foundations that support various types of commercial buildings, such as warehouses, retail stores, office spaces, and industrial facilities. These projects typically require a durable, level, and stable concrete slab designed to handle heavy loads and frequent foot or vehicle traffic. Property owners often seek detailed information about the planning process, site preparation, and materials used to ensure the foundation will meet the specific demands of their project. Understanding the scope of work, including excavation, reinforcement, and finishing, helps property owners make informed decisions before requesting service.

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the project, soil conditions, and any local building codes or regulations that might affect the foundation. It's also helpful to clarify the intended use of the space, as this influences the thickness, reinforcement, and overall design of the slab. Gathering information about the planning and permitting process can streamline project timelines and ensure the foundation is built to support the long-term stability and safety of the structure.

FAQ

Commercial Slab Construction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are commonly used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or work areas on commercial properties.

What factors influence the choice of slab material? The intended use, load requirements, soil conditions, and local building codes help determine the appropriate slab material and thickness.

How thick should a commercial concrete slab be? Thickness varies based on the project, but typical slabs range from 4 to 8 inches to support different loads and uses.

What preparation is needed before slab construction begins? Proper site grading, soil compaction, and form installation are essential to ensure a stable and durable slab foundation.
